Soham Mukherjee is a doctoral researcher in experimental atomic physics at Rice University with a decade of hands-on experience building and controlling neutral-atom optical tweezer and ultracold-atom platforms for quantum simulation. He combines deep experimental skills—from laser and vacuum system development to quantum gas microscopy—with theory-informed design of experiments probing many-body dynamics, Rydberg crystals, and cavity QED phenomena. His trajectory includes internships at premier labs (Max Planck, Weizmann, Simon Fraser) where he developed imaging lasers, low-noise imaging algorithms, and DMD-based control interfaces that remain integrated into working setups. A top IISER Kolkata graduate, he is motivated by translating foundational quantum science into practical tools for quantum information, metrology, and materials research while keeping an eye on broader societal impact.
